Title: ●Temporary and Term Employment | |
Abstract:
OPM is proposing a Rule to allow agencies to make up to 10 year term appointments for certain scientific and engineering positions, outlined in the proposed regulation. The purpose of the regulation is to support flexible hiring options for agencies to address longer term scientific endeavors that span several years, yet are not permanent, usually based on funding restrictions, and/or are cyclic and non-career in nature. |
